Morphine Pharmacology 07.11.2019

Morphine has opioid agonist activity that can cause respiratory depression and death in overdose. Morphine-6-glucuronide is the metabolite that can accumulate and cause CNS toxicity in renal failure. Be aware of CNS depressants that may enhance the effect of morphine and other opioids. Prasugrel Pharmacology 31.10.2019

Prasugrel is a P2Y12 inhibitor that is used in the setting of ACS. Be aware of patients who may be taking over the counter medications that can increase their bleed risk while taking prasugrel. Prasugrel is on the Beers list and in general, should be avoided in most situations for patients who are 75 years of age or older. Mirabegron Pharmacology 24.10.2019

Mirabegron is a beta-3 agonist that can help relax bladder smooth muscle and manage symptoms of overactive bladder. Mirabegron inhibits CYP2D6 which can negatively impact the effectiveness of tamoxifen. I discuss this in greater detail in the podcast. Erythromycin Pharmacology 17.10.2019

Erythromycin uniquely has some potential benefit in the setting of gastroparesis. Azithromycin you will likely not see used for this indication. Erythromycin binds the 50s subunit and ultimately prevents protein synthesis which is necessary for bacteria to grow and replicate. Naloxone Pharmacology 10.10.2019

Naloxone is a life saving drug that can help manage an opioid overdose situation. Naloxone blocks opioids receptors so opioid agonists cannot bind there. One of the biggest risks with opioid overdose includes respiratory depression. Naloxone can help reduce the risk of this if administered in a timely manner. Prochlorperazine Pharmacology 03.10.2019

Prochlorperazine has several potential mechanisms of action. It can block dopamine and alpha receptors as well as have anticholinergic effects. Prochlorperazine is classified as an antipsychotic and antiemetic. It is very seldom used as an antipsychotic in clinical practice and more used for its antiemetic effects. Buspirone Pharmacology 26.09.2019

Buspirone is an anti-anxiety medication that has the potential of having some serotonin agonist activity. Buspirone has a very high first-pass metabolism. This means that the body breaks much of the medication down prior to it getting into the systemic circulation. Benzodiazepine Pharmacology 05.09.2019

Benzodiazepines act by enhancing the effect of GABA, an inhibitory neurotransmitter. Benzodiazepines can cause confusion, sedation, and respiratory depression. There are many potential indications for benzodiazepines. They can be used in anxiety, status epilepticus, insomnia, and alcohol withdrawal amongst other things. Celecoxib Pharmacology 29.08.2019

Celecoxib is easy to remember as its mechanism of action is “COX”-2 Inhibition. This can result in result in reduced prostaglandin formation and help with pain and inflammation. Kidney function is important to monitor in our patient on celecoxib. It is especially important in patients taking ACE inhibitors, ARBs, and/or diuretics. Oseltamivir Pharmacology 22.08.2019

Oseltamivir is an antiviral agent that is indicated for the treatment and prophylaxis of influenza. It is important to remember that oseltamivir is cleared at least in part by the kidney and dose adjustments should be made based upon kidney function. Budesonide Formoterol Pharmacology 01.08.2019

Budesonide/formoterol inhalation is sold under the brand name Symbicort. Budesonide/formoterol is a combination agent that is used in the management of COPD and asthma. Budesonide/formoterol is a combination of an inhaled corticosteroid and long-acting beta-agonist. Benztropine Pharmacology 25.07.2019

Benztropine is a highly anticholinergic medication that is primarily used for movement disorders. Antipsychotics can cause extrapyramidal adverse effects that can help be managed with benztropine. Because benztropine is highly anticholinergic, it can cause dry eyes, dry mouth, urinary retention, constipation and contribute to falls and confusion, particularly in our elderly population. Budesonide Pharmacology (Oral and Rectal Formulations) 18.07.2019

Budesonide is a corticosteroid that can be given orally or rectally for management of Crohn’s disease or ulcerative colitis. Because budesonide has a high first pass metabolism, the relative impact of systemic effects may be less than other steroids like prednisone. Rifampin Pharmacology 13.06.2019

Rifampin is classified as an antibiotic and an antituberculosis agent. It primarily works by inhibiting bacterial RNA polymerase. While not extremely common, rifampin is well known to cause hepatic dysfunction. You should remind patients who are taking rifampin that it can alter the color of tears, sweat, saliva and urine. Montelukast Pharmacology 30.05.2019

On this episode, I discuss montelukast pharmacology Montelukast is a leukotriene receptor antagonist. Leukotrienes play an important role in causing inflammation and smooth muscle contraction in asthma and allergic rhinitis.
